About The Position

The Provisional Assistant Coach (Volunteer) is responsible for assisting in the designing and implementing of the athletic program for the assigned sport in accordance with the applicable rules and regulations. This position requires adherence to all adopted Board of Education policies, MSHSAA policies, and the PHL Coaches Handbook. The assistant coach will provide supervision of students during all aspects of the program and serve as a positive role model to the student athletes, representing the St. Louis Public Schools District in a well-respected manner. The role involves upgrading knowledge and skills through coaching clinics and maintaining discipline within the school sports program.

Requirements

  • Ability to communicate with families, students, and school employees
  • Knowledge of relevant sport and its rules and regulations
  • Ability to provide positive and constructive coaching and feedback to athletes
  • Effective oral and written communication skills
  • Demonstrate success in area of application
  • Previous coaching experience in assigned sport is desired
  • Knowledge and background in the assigned sport
  • Completion of MSHSAA sport-specific online rules review and test each season
  • Completion of NFHS Fundamentals of Coaching (online) passed prior to season
